The Guilty

SISTERS... one led men to love... the other drove them to kill!

Year: 1947 CrimeMystery Runtime: 71 min Rating: 5.5

Overview

Two friends land in hot water when they begin dating twins and one of the women ends up dead.

A Caribbean Mystery poster
Year: 1983 Rating: 6.3

A Caribbean Mystery

Aging Major Palgrave, an idiosyncratic but charming mystery writer, reveals to Miss Jane Marple that one of the guests at a luxurious Caribbean resort they're staying at is a Bluebeard-type wife murderer. Unfortunately, the Major succumbs to an apparently accidental overdose of alcohol and blood pressure medication before revealing the killer's identity. When it's discovered that the medicine belonged to another guest and the revealing photograph the Major was carrying is missing, Miss Marple realizes that the serial killer has struck again and more murders will follow.
